1. Specifications Comparison
| Feature | Xiaomi Redmi Note 12 4G | Samsung Galaxy A06 | Practical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Design | |||
| Dimensions (mm) | 165.7 x 76 x 7.9 | 167.3 x 77.3 x 8 | Redmi Note 12 is slightly smaller and thinner. |
| Weight (g) | 183.5 | 189 | Negligible weight difference in real-world usage. |
| Build | Not specified | Not specified | Build quality and materials cannot be compared due to lack of information. |
| Display | |||
| Display Type | AMOLED, 120Hz | PLS LCD | Redmi Note 12 offers significantly better contrast, colors, and smoother scrolling with its AMOLED display and 120Hz refresh rate. |
| Resolution | 1080 x 2400 | 720 x 1600 | Redmi Note 12 has a much sharper and more detailed display. A06's lower resolution will be noticeable. |
| Size | 6.67" | 6.7" | Virtually the same screen size. |
| PPI | 395 | 262 | Redmi Note 12's higher pixel density results in sharper text and images. |
| Peak Brightness | 1200 nits | Not specified | Redmi Note 12 likely offers better outdoor visibility, though A06's peak brightness is unknown. |
| Performance | |||
| Chipset | Snapdragon 685 (6nm) | Helio G85 (12nm) | Redmi Note 12's 6nm chipset should offer better power efficiency. Performance differences might be noticeable in demanding tasks. |
| CPU | Octa-core (4x2.8 GHz Cortex-A73 & 4x1.9 GHz Cortex-A53) | Octa-core (2x2.0 GHz Cortex-A75 & 6x1.8 GHz Cortex-A55) | While A06 uses newer Cortex-A75 cores, the Redmi Note 12's higher clock speed on its performance cores might give it an edge in demanding applications. Real world performance will depend on optimization. |
| GPU | Adreno 610 | Mali-G52 MC2 | Gaming performance differences are likely, but require further benchmarking analysis to determine which is superior. |
| RAM | 4/6/8GB | 4/6GB | More RAM options available on the Redmi Note 12 for better multitasking. |
| OS | Android 13 | Android 14 | A06 ships with a newer Android version out-of-the-box, potentially offering newer features and longer software support. |
| Camera | |||
| Rear Camera | 50MP Main, 8MP Wide, 2MP Macro | 50MP Main, 2MP Depth | Both have a 50MP main camera, but Redmi Note 12 offers a wider angle lens for more versatile photography, while A06 has a depth sensor for portrait mode. Image quality comparisons would require real-world testing. |
| Front Camera | 13MP | 8MP | Redmi Note 12 has a higher resolution front camera. |
| Video Recording | 1080p@30fps | 1080p@30/60fps | A06 can record at 60fps, providing smoother video footage. |
| Battery | |||
| Capacity | 5000mAh | 5000mAh | Same battery capacity. |
| Charging | 33W Fast Charging | 25W Fast Charging | Redmi Note 12 charges faster.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Redmi Note 12 Advantages:
- Superior Display: AMOLED with 120Hz refresh rate provides smoother scrolling, vibrant colors, and deeper blacks.
- Sharper Display: Higher resolution (1080p) and PPI result in clearer visuals.
- Faster Charging: 33W fast charging tops up the battery quicker.
- Potentially Better Performance: More efficient 6nm chipset and higher clocked performance cores.
- NFC: Offers contactless payment and data transfer.
Samsung Galaxy A06 Advantages:
- Newer Android Version: Ships with Android 14, potentially offering longer software updates.
- 60fps Video Recording: Smoother video capture.
- Lower Price: Positioned in the "low price" segment compared to Redmi Note 12's "medium price."
Trade-offs:
- Display Quality vs. Price: Redmi Note 12 has a much better display but is more expensive.
- Performance vs. Software Updates: While the Redmi Note 12 might offer slightly better performance, the A06 could receive longer software updates.
